It was easy to tell that the usually upbeat Coach Kolosky is feeling pretty good with how things are going at the 2017 Colonial league Track and Field Championships.  The meet is being held in conjunction with the East Penn Conference Championships at East Stroudsburg South High School.  So far, the drive up north has been well worth it for the Panthers.  Saucon Valley has crowned a couple of champions and placed a few more.  The Championships continue today and Saucon Valley will likely earn some more hardware. And, it is likely that a Colonial League Meet record or two could be broken!
